Quick note on visitors to the shared lab: we split Lab 4 with the folks from the Brightmoor analytics team, so expect a steady trickle of their people through our lobby. Their visitors still need to sign in with us, get a temporary lanyard, and be walked over by a Brightmoor host — no exceptions, even for regulars. If a host can't be reached in ten minutes, ask the visitor to wait on the sofas. The lab door code for escorted entry is below.

turnstile pass: bdg-YEOZLM-79341408

Subject: Telemetry gateway cut-over complete

Hi — summing up last night's cut-over of the Furrowlink telemetry gateway for your review. Traffic from the Dalebrook tractor fleet now flows through the new ingest path; the legacy collector is in read-only drain mode until Friday. Message loss during the switch was within the agreed tolerance, and backfill finished around 02:00. The main diff to review is the new batching logic. The gateway is currently running with these values.

deployment values, fafog-kajef:
joreth:
  pin: 4254
  tenant: lamius
  seal: seal_f7a8fd37
  metrics_host: metrics.joreth.merlaqgrid.internal
  standby_team: tamys
  escalation: casir-casdor
  nonce: a08045

Quarterly Planning Note — Sales Leads

Heads up: warranty costs on the Fenwick ZR pump line ran well over budget last quarter — mostly seal failures from the Aldbury batch. Engineering has a fix, but claims will keep landing for a few months. Factor this into margin talks with key accounts. The sensitive details follow below.

confidential, bawig-bafog: Only 30 of the 496 pilot accounts renewed Lammir, so a churn review is set for May 8. Kelionax Systems is in early talks to buy Noririx Foods for about $76.9 million.

Backfill scheduler (Nightjar) capacity note. Each nightly run fans out one worker per partition; partitions above ~2M rows get split. Don't raise concurrency without checking the Driftmere warehouse connection pool — it caps at 40. Overruns past 04:00 local page the on-call. Start from the shipped constants and adjust only after a full week of runs. Current constants below.

tuning constants:
BUDGETS = {
    "rusix": 478,
    "caswyn": 617,
    "feneth": 1022,
}